Formative Career in Finance and Film
Early Banking Years
Mnuchin began his career at Goldman Sachs, where he focused on mergers and acquisitions. This experience provided the technical foundation he later leveraged in large scale investments and restructuring opportunities.
Film Production Ventures
He co-founded Dune Entertainment and RatPac Entertainment, financing and producing numerous major films. These ventures expanded his visibility beyond banking into mainstream media and culture.
